The Legacy of GTA Online

Before diving into the leak, it’s important to understand the impact of GTA Online. Since its release in 2013, GTA Online has grown into a massive ecosystem with heists, businesses, role‑playing servers, and countless updates. It set the standard for open world multiplayer experiences, blending freedom with structured missions. Any new feature in GTA 6 must build upon this legacy while offering something fresh to keep players engaged.

The Rumored Leak

Reports suggest that Rockstar may have revealed a feature involving dynamic multiplayer events. Unlike GTA Online’s scheduled updates, GTA 6 could introduce real‑time world events that affect all players simultaneously. These events might include citywide police crackdowns, natural disasters, or criminal turf wars. If true, this would make the online world feel more alive and unpredictable, encouraging players to adapt and strategize together.
